
Paperback
Published 31 Jan 2013
- $16.57
12 results
Paperback
Published 31 Jan 2013
Paperback
Published 25 Mar 2025
Hardback
Published 05 Mar 2024
Paperback
Published 07 Nov 2023
Paperback
Published 31 Jul 2018
Paperback
Published 01 Mar 2011
Paperback
Published 28 Apr 2011
Paperback
Published 01 Apr 2010
Hardback
Published 01 Apr 2010
Paperback
Published 05 Mar 2024
Paperback
Published 24 Sep 2013
Hardback
Published 12 Feb 2013